Speaking on the release, Trond Flaata, who hails from Norway, confesses, “This is my first release in a modern piano project focused on calm, loop-based compositions. The piece is built around a simple repeating melody that forms the foundation for the entire track, reflected in the title Ide (Norwegian for “idea”).”
The rising composer adds, “My background in rock, jazz and electronic music, along with a strong influence from video game soundtracks, shapes the way I approach the piano and gives the music a slightly different perspective. The goal is to create music that feels both simple and expressive. Something that can be actively listened to, or quietly exist in the background for focus, reflection, or relaxation.”
